High-performance capture of welding fumes in robotic environments
Effective separation of the welding area from the rest of the workshop
Fully customized design to suit your requirements and constraints
Our extraction hoods for robotic cells ensure targeted removal of welding fumes, thus maintaining air quality throughout the workshop. By isolating the automated welding area, they limit the spread of hazardous particles and contribute to a healthier working environment.
Thanks to our design office, we offer tailor-made solutions based on six standard models to precisely meet your industrial requirements. Each hood can be customized in terms of dimensions, configuration (fixed, mobile, or retractable), and integration options, such as the addition of lip rails to optimize capture efficiency.

Welding robots, which are often used intensively over long periods, generate significant volumes of fumes. Installing a suitable extraction hood allows to capture efficiently these emissions at the source, thereby reducing overall operator exposure and ambient pollution.
A key advantage of our hoods is their high adaptability: they integrate with all types of robotic welding cells, including complex configurations with multiple robots, rotary tables, or zones requiring overhead crane access. This flexibility ensures effective fume extraction without compromising the accessibility or productivity of your installation.
To achieve optimal performance, it is essential to clearly define the emission zone, ensure uniform extraction velocity, and size the hood according to the welding process used.
